    Great price ! After walking around many stores looking for bathroom tiles, I was sent to Rigo in Orlando by another tile store. As soon as I walked in I was greeted by Damari. Very helpful and informative. Showed me many options in all different price points. After my selections I was shocked at how affordable everything was ! I didn't use their installation services. Very pleased with the tiles and price. Thanks Rigo!

    Recently had our kitchen completely remodeled. There were so many issues with my old kitchen, the…read morecabinets were ugly, the space just wasn't used well at all and I had a couple of ideas about things I always wanted to have in my "dream kitchen" (ie - a corner cabinet with a glass door and a lazy susan inside, that's right, straight from the 80s). Junior came out and met with us and somehow managed to translate my insane ramblings about shadowboxes and faux islands into exactly what I was wanting. He was able to make some recommendations for things I would have never even thought of (moving our stove down a few inches for extra drawers and building our fridge into the cabinets so we have more over fridge storage) and had our drawings to us immediately. He was up front about the pricing and we were able to pick and choose from options that met our needs but kept us within budget. The only real snag we hit was when my husband decided to go out on his own for places to buy granite from, but once we shopped from the list that Junior had given us things went a lot smoother. I was impressed with how organized everything was throughout the entire planning process. Junior gave us a timeline on when our work could begin and things went according to plan. The crew was friendly and worked really hard, they kept things as neat as you can expect from a kitchen remodel. Given everything I hear from other folks that have done kitchen remodels, I was braced for a lot of pain and delays, so I am pleased to report that things actually went faster than expected once I understood that the granite takes about a week to have cut after the cabinets are installed. I am so happy with my new kitchen, it is literally my dream come true. I cannot rave enough about Junior and the team from I4. =)
